Brazilian authorities reinforce troops after clashes between Indigenous peoples and landowners

Brazil Indigenous Land Attacks
August 05, 2024

RIO DE JANEIRO (AP) — More federal law enforcement officers are being sent to Brazil’s Mato Grosso do Sul state after clashes over land between Indigenous peoples and farmers over the weekend, the Ministry of Justice said Monday.
